java request判断是否是微信客户端访问

  |   0 评论   |   0 浏览
	//检测客户端: 微信(micromessenger)
	public boolean checkClient(HttpServletRequest request, HttpServletResponse response,Object handler){
		String userAgent = request.getHeader("user-agent").toLowerCase();
		if(userAgent.indexOf("micromessenger")>-1){//微信客户端
			return true;
		}else{
			return false;
		}
		
	}

	//检测客户端: 企业微信(micromessenger,wxwork)
	public boolean checkClient(HttpServletRequest request, HttpServletResponse response,Object handler){
		String userAgent = request.getHeader("user-agent").toLowerCase();
		if(userAgent.indexOf("micromessenger")>-1 && userAgent.indexOf("wxwork")>-1){//企业微信客户端
			return true;
		}else{
			return false;
		}
		
	}